The Breakfast Club Adventures by Marcus Rashford with Alex Falase-Koya

Marcus Rashford is a football star who plays for Manchester United and England. He is passionate about eradicating child food-poverty and increasing children's literacy and access to books. This novel has been released as part of Marcus Rashford's Book Club - a program in collaboration with Macmillan Children's Books, where Rashford chooses two books a year that are made accessible to under-privileged and vulnerable children aged 8-12 across the UK. This is the first book in the Book Club to have been co-written by Rashford himself. 

The story starts at breakfast club. Breakfast club is the supervised time before school where children are provided with something to eat along with the time to finish homework, catch up with friends or just relax before the school day starts. This is the perfect opportunity for kids to make new friends .. or start solving mysteries!

Twelve year old Marcus has lost his prized football over the school fence. He is resigned to never seeing it again until he receives a curious invitation to join the Breakfast Club Investigators (BCI). 

This kicks off (pun intended!) a whirlwind of adventure and mystery, while testing boundaries and exploring friendships. Marcus gets to know the other members of the BCI, expanding and challenging his pre-conceived ideas of them being just 'the new girl', 'the popular girl' and 'the arty loner'. He learns they have all lost things and they all need help. 

Their investigations challenge the BCI to face fears, think creatively and work together. There's a sub-plot regarding Marcus's relationship with his cousin and, after a falling out with the BCI, she helps him sort out his feelings by offering wisdom from a slightly older perspective. 

This book is very appealing to middle grade readers - it centres on the relationships and issues they face in real life, and has a variety of diverse characters as well as engaging fonts and illustrations. The mysteries are all neatly solved in the end (including a few surprise twists) and the heart-warming lessons learnt are delivered with fun. 

Themes: Friendship, Adventure, Bravery, Mystery.
